Ekiti Guber Poll: Oyebanji Confident Of 500,000 Vote Target

By Leah Ndagi

Ekiti State governor and the All Progressives Congress (APC) governorship candidate, Biodun Oyebanji, has expressed optimism that he will secure more than 500,000 votes in the ongoing Saturday’s governorship election in the State.

Oyebanji spoke shortly after casting his vote alongside his wife, Olayemi, at Ward 06, Unit 03, Okelele, Ikogosi-Ekiti, at about 11:38 a.m.

The governor praised the turnout of voters, describing it as an indication that residents understood the importance of good governance and its impact on the future of the state.

Responding to questions on whether the APC could achieve its target of at least 500,000 votes out of the over 1 million eligible voters, Oyebanji said, “We should, if the processes work well, and everybody votes, we should cross that line. That’s what I’m saying here today. I have no idea about that.”

The APC had, during its campaign, stated that while it was aiming to win the election, it was also working towards securing a minimum of 500,000 votes for its candidate.

Commenting on the conduct of the election, Oyebanji expressed satisfaction with the process but urged voters to remain patient with the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) over reported delays and logistical challenges being experienced.

“Everything’s going on well. Definitely, I am satisfied. But I need to also appeal to our people to be patient with INEC,” he said.

“With all processes, there will be glitches. INEC has assured me, and I believe them, that all those glitches will be attended to. So I appeal to our people to exercise patience.

“They (INEC) have told me that nobody will be disenfranchised, that everybody who has come out will vote. But our people also need to cooperate with INEC and encourage them and be patient.”

The governor expressed confidence that, provided the electoral process proceeds smoothly and eligible voters are able to cast their ballots, the APC would surpass its ambitious 500,000 vote target in the election.
